Mandatory Credit: Katie Stratman-Imagn Images Minnesota Frost teammates Taylor Heise and Kelly Pannek were named finalists for 2026 PWHL Forward of the Year honors on Tuesday along with Brianne Jenner of the Ottawa Charge.
The award is presented to the forward who showcases the most outstanding ability at the position throughout the regular season. A selection committee chose the finalists and the winner will be announced on June 16 in Detroit.
Heise, 26, tallied 30 points (13 goals, 17 assists) in 30 games this season. She became the first player in league history with two separate four-game goal streaks in a single season (March 8-10 and March 29-April 11).
Pannek, 30, posted a league-record 33 points (16 goals, ,17 assists) in 30 games. She tied for the league lead with three multi-goal games and matched a PWHL record with seven power-play goals.
Jenner, 35, finished fourth in the league with 26 points (12 goals, 14 assists) in 30 games. She won 311 of 545 draws to become the fourth player in PWHL history with 300 faceoff wins in a season.
Marie-Philip Poulin of the Montreal Victoire won the Forward of the Year award last season.
